Transaction ae657380c19fbed69c71bd917acab91f34af756ccbdb324eaef8595006eea5da

1 Input
2 Outputs
  • ae657380c19fbed69c71bd917acab91f34af756ccbdb324eaef8595006eea5da:0
  • value  163756
    address  3LDeGqS9DSx3CgnVwrhckDaX1CtGMMvT71
  • ae657380c19fbed69c71bd917acab91f34af756ccbdb324eaef8595006eea5da:1
  • value  1057618
    address  3EoSEBYCM3SrHhZUsqxkXFFBzbXbFDMp2N